Xizang dipper orchid is a kind of plant growing at high altitude, which is more common in shrub grassland from 2500 m to 4200 m above sea level. Xizang dipper orchid usually has three oval leaves, the flowers are usually purple, purplish red or dark red, with obvious yellowish markings on the petals, flowering from May to August.

Xizang dipper orchid will grow badly in the environment where the temperature is too high and how low, so pay attention to sunscreen in summer and heat preservation in winter, and grow best in the environment of 15 degrees to 30 degrees. Even if it is not summer, Xizang dipper orchid can not be directly exposed to direct sunlight, it likes shade, it can be placed in the sun.

The root system of Xizang dipper orchid is the fleshy root which is easy to rot, and the requirement for the soil is rich in nutrition, easy to moisturize but good drainage. When mixing soil, we can choose humus soil or sandy soil with more humus, add some perlite and sand to increase the soil permeability, and put some small stone oak at the bottom of the flowerpot to speed up drainage.

If the plant grows well, it can be divided into plants and pots in about three years, and the time should be in spring and autumn when the temperature is more suitable. After changing the basin and soil, do not let the plant accept too much sunlight, first maintain in the cool place for about half a month, during the soil can not be dry, to maintain a certain degree of humidity. After that, the amount of water pouring decreased, and the amount of exposure to sunlight gradually increased.

The watering principle of Xizang dipper orchid is to keep the soil moist but not stagnant, and the humidity should be kept at about 60% and 70%. When watering, water along the edge of the flowerpot, then wait a while, wait for the water to seep down slowly, and if the hole of the flowerpot seeps, the water must stop immediately.

In addition, we can observe the color of the surface layer of the soil, the appropriate moisture should be that the soil is dark, if the color is too dark or the soil sticks together, it means that there is too much water. It is found that the soil can be watered when the soil color is relatively light, do not water violently or to the center of the plant, it is very easy to "rotten the heart".

The watering frequency varies according to the soil medium and plant size, but the soil can be watered when the soil is too dry. The frequency of watering is usually once every two days in summer to avoid watering in the hot sun. Watering the flowers about once a week in winter, be careful not to water the flowers directly with the cold water of the faucet, and in summer, you should leave the water still for a period of time so that when the water temperature is close to the room temperature, water the plants again.
